About The Northern Market
The Northern Market is a dynamic food court located at 12 Great George Street in Leeds, offering a fantastic culinary experience for locals and visitors alike. Boasting a superb 4.8/5 star Google rating from hundreds of reviews, it's celebrated for its lively atmosphere and diverse selection of independent food vendors.
Run by Northern Monk Brewery, The Northern Market showcases a rotating array of delicious food options, from mouth-watering burgers and loaded fries to fresh salad bowls, pizzas, and falafel. Guests can enjoy a wide selection of Northern Monk beers, alongside other drinks, in a vibrant setting that's perfect for spending an afternoon or evening. The friendly and attentive staff are often highlighted in reviews for their excellent service.
Visiting Information
The Northern Market is open daily. From Monday to Thursday and on Sundays, hours are 12:00 PM to 10:00 PM. On Fridays and Saturdays, it stays open later until 12:00 AM. The venue offers excellent accessibility, with a wheelchair-accessible entrance and restrooms available. For convenience, a variety of payment options are accepted, including credit cards, debit cards, and NFC mobile payments.
